Non-bleached coffee filter paper is made from unprocessed, natural fibers, typically sourced from renewable resources
. Unlike their bleached counterparts, which often undergo chemical treatments to achieve a pristine white appearance, non-bleached filters retain their natural tan color. This process not only avoids harmful chemicals but also minimizes environmental pollution, making it a responsible choice for conscious consumers.One of the primary advantages of using non-bleached coffee filter paper is its contribution to better taste. Many coffee enthusiasts believe that the unbleached filters allow the coffee's natural flavors to shine through, offering a richer and more authentic drinking experience. The absence of bleach means that there are no chemical residues that can interfere with the coffee's taste, allowing for a purer brew.

Furthermore, choosing non-bleached filters contributes to a circular economy. Many manufacturers emphasize sustainable sourcing and production processes, ensuring that the impact on forests and ecosystems is minimal. Additionally, these filters are often compostable, allowing coffee drinkers to dispose of them responsibly, reducing landfill waste.
